1. Assault Rifles – The Tactical Backbone

Versatile and balanced, rifles like the M4A1 or AK-74 allow for mid-range engagements with decent control and stopping power.

Best For: Adaptive missions, patrol zones, balanced loadouts
Tactics: Burst fire in open ground, full-auto in close quarters


2. Sniper Rifles – Silent Precision

Few things feel better in Delta Force than a clean shot from 300 meters. These rifles reward patience and environmental awareness.

Best For: Overwatch, target elimination, stealth
Tactics: Take the high ground. Use shadows. Don’t rush your shot.


3. SMGs & Shotguns – Close Quarters Kings

When clearing buildings or defending tight spaces, nothing beats rapid-fire or spread damage. But range is your enemy here.

Best For: Base raids, CQB missions
Tactics: Stay mobile, hug corners, aim for center mass


4. Explosives & Equipment – Force Multipliers

From claymores to smoke grenades, utility gear gives you control over space and time.

Smart Use:

  • Smoke to escape or push

  • C4 to deny routes or clear groups

  • Flashbangs to disrupt enemy coordination


5. Loadout Tips

  • Don’t mix extremes: sniping with an SMG rarely works.

  • Balance your team: a full squad of snipers often fails close-up.

  • Think mission-first: gear should fit terrain, not ego.
